My phone stays off hook even though I hang it up. Im able to dial out just once
before it goes off hook and I cant receive any phone calls.
Check and see if the telephone is connected via line cord to one of the five ports on the
bottom of The Stick II and your phone line cord is connected to any of the two phone line
ports of The Stick II.
My phone lines and devices are correctly connected to The Stick II and it still
doesnt work.
Check that the power supply is plugged into a power outlet and The Stick II. If your LED
light on The Stick II is not lit up, then there is no power being supplied. Verify that the
power outlet works by plugging in a lamp or some other device before calling the Tech-
nical Support Department.
People tell me they call, but my phones arent ringing.
Check that the VOLUME on your phones is turned ON. Next verify that all the line cords
are connected properly. Otherwise, call the Multi-Link Technical Support Department.
When I answer the phone, there is no sound at all or a BIP sound can be heard.
You may be receiving a fax! Press the SAC code for the port number where your fax is
connected to transfer the call. Change your programming (Registers 01 and 02) so that
next time faxes are automatically routed to the port where your fax machine is con-
nected.
I can not receive modem calls.
Make sure that the person sending the data has the correct SAC (security access code)
to access your modem port. If so, check how many commas they have in place after the
phone number and before the SAC. Refer to Section 5 for more details.
The line stays busy even though nobody is using any of the devices or phones.
Check all the connections to The Stick II and verify that they are hooked up properly. If
everything is fine, make sure your modem is not locked up. Otherwise, call Multi-Link
Technical Support Department.
I am able to send faxes, but I am unable to receive any even though my fax ma-
chine rings.
Change the polarity on your line cord or get a polarity reversing cord. However, we
recommend that you call our Technical Support Department before incurring any extra
expenses.
